Yii2扩展包安装与管理要点

发布时间:2024-11-17 08:51:08 作者:小樊
来源:亿速云 阅读:97

Yii2 扩展包(也称为扩展或插件)是用于增强 Yii2 框架功能的一些组件

  1. 使用 Composer 安装扩展包:Composer 是 PHP 的依赖管理工具,可以帮助您轻松地安装和管理 Yii2 扩展包。要使用 Composer 安装扩展包,请首先确保已在计算机上安装了 Composer。然后,在项目根目录下运行以下命令:
composer require --prefer-dist vendor/package-name

将 “vendor/package-name” 替换为所需扩展包的实际名称。

  1. 配置 Yii2 自动加载:安装扩展包后,需要将其添加到 Yii2 的自动加载中。打开项目根目录下的 “composer.json” 文件,然后在 “autoload” 部分的 “psr-4” 下添加扩展包的命名空间和路径映射。例如:
"autoload": {
    "psr-4": {
        "app\\": "src/",
        "vendor\\package-name\\": "vendor/package-name/src/"
    }
}

保存更改后,运行以下命令以更新自动加载配置:

composer dump-autoload
  1. 使用扩展包:现在可以在项目中使用已安装的扩展包了。通常,扩展包会提供自己的类库、控制器、模型等功能。您需要按照扩展包的文档说明来引入和使用它们。

  2. 更新和卸载扩展包:要更新扩展包,可以使用 Composer 的更新命令:

composer update vendor/package-name

要卸载扩展包,可以使用 Composer 的卸载命令:

composer remove vendor/package-name
  1. 管理扩展包版本:为了避免因扩展包更新而导致的潜在问题,建议始终使用特定版本的扩展包。在 “composer.json” 文件中,可以指定扩展包的版本范围。例如,要安装 1.0.x 版本的扩展包,可以使用以下命令:
composer require --prefer-dist vendor/package-name:^1.0.x
  1. 阅读文档和示例:在使用扩展包时,请务必阅读其官方文档和示例,以确保正确地使用和配置扩展包。

  2. 遵循编码规范:为了确保项目的可维护性和可读性,请遵循 Yii2 和扩展包的编码规范。这有助于减少潜在的错误和提高代码质量。

通过遵循以上要点,您可以更有效地安装和管理 Yii2 扩展包,从而提高开发效率并确保项目的稳定性。

推荐阅读:
  1. Yii框架中如何优化数据库索引
  2. Yii2中如何配置数据库读写分离

免责声明:本站发布的内容(图片、视频和文字)以原创、转载和分享为主,文章观点不代表本网站立场,如果涉及侵权请联系站长邮箱:is@yisu.com进行举报,并提供相关证据,一经查实,将立刻删除涉嫌侵权内容。

yii框架

上一篇:PHP中final方法是否可被视为“最终责任”的承担者

下一篇:Yii框架中的多语言视图文件组织

相关阅读

您好,登录后才能下订单哦!

密码登录
登录注册
其他方式登录
点击 登录注册 即表示同意《亿速云用户服务条款》